Things we need to do to beat Pitt

- Play more up tempo football and attack their defense.

We've been trying to play more balanced football and in my opinion... isn't playing to the strength of our offense. We use to go out there and attack defenses keeping them on their heals. Once we got a lead, we then pounded opponents with our run game in the second half. I'd like to see more no huddle offense.

- Get pressure on the edges.

Apparently Will Smith, Anthony Hargrove, Alex Brown, etc. have fallen off the face of the earth. We need our DL leader to step up and start playing like he did last year. Big Ben has a tendancy to hold on to the ball longer than the normal quarterback... we must be able to exploit that.

- Play disciplined football and stop turning the ball over.

We're shooting ourselves in the foot and it starts with coaching. Bad penalties, fumbles, interceptions, etc. are killing our drives. We need to hold our players accountable and do a better job fixing their issues. Pittsburgh has a very physical defense they're looking to rip our heads off on every play. We can't afford to lose the turnover battle here nor get boneheaded drive killing penalties if we expect to win.

- Our line has to rise up and play to their potential.

Woodley, Harrison, Timmons, so on and so forth... are going to blitz the hell out of us. There are mutiple Pro Bowlers on our offensive line who aren't playing like it. They're all young and incredibly talented... and you just don't forget how to block. Get in the film room and go back to the basics. We have zero chance of winning this game if they don't play to their potential.

Obviously health has been a big issue and has affected our offense. That said, I didn't think the drop off in production would be this dramatic. I'm never one to panic but if we get a loss against Pittsburgh, I'd be extremely worried about the rest of our season. I didn't expect us to win back to back Superbowls by any means, but at least get to the damn playoffs.
